1904   Born: in Wolow, Austria
1917   Apprenticed to a jeweler; began sketching
1919 - 1920   Took evening classes at a free art academy, Budapest, Hungary
1921   Studied at the Kunstgewerbeschule (School of Arts and Crafts), Vienna, Austria
1922   Emigrated to New York, NY
Took evening classes at the Educational Alliance Art School, New York, NY
1925 - 1927   Attended classes at the Beaux-Arts Institute of Design, New York, NY
1926 - 1930   Participated to the artist colonies in Woodstock, NY and Provincetown, RI
Studied carving with Robert Laurent at the Art Students League, New York, NY
1933   Awarded Louis Comfort Tiffany Foundation Fellowship
1937   Won silver medal in Exposition Universelle, Paris, France
1938   Co-founded the Sculptors Guild
1942   Received the Purchase Prize, New York, NY
1943 - 1949   Taught at The Museum of Modern Art Peoples Art Center, New York, NY
1956   Received award from National Academy and Institute of Arts & Letters, New York, NY
1963   Received Award of Merit for sculpture, American Academy and Institute of Arts & Letters, New York, NY
1964   Elected to membership in American Academy and Institute of Arts & Letters, New York, NY
1965   Received Henry C. Avery Award from Architectural League of New York for sculpture Sisters, New York, NY
1970   Received Honorary Doctor of Fine Arts, Franklin & Marshall College, Lancaster, PA
1974   Established The Renee and Chaim Gross Foundation
1978   Received Doctor of Humane Letters from Yeshiva University, New York, NY
1979   Received Elizabeth N. Watrous Gold Medal Award
Received American-Israel Arts, Science and Industry Award
1927 - 1987   Taught sculpture at the Educational Alliance School, New York, NY
1991   Died: Provincetown, MA
